Un exemple de comptabilité hospitalière : les comptes de l'hôtel-Dieu Saint-Thomas d'Argentan (1402-1499)

open access: yesTabularia, 2010
The archive service of the Orne department conserves in the series H deposit 2, a series of accounts from the Hospital of Saint-Thomas d’Argentan. For the medieval period hospital accounting covers – very unequally – the years between 1402 and 1499.
